Key Facts

  • Kosmos 803's instance of is recorded as artificial satellite[3].
  • Kosmos 803's COSPAR ID is recorded as 1976-014A[4].
  • Kosmos 803's space launch vehicle is recorded as Kosmos-3M[5].
  • Kosmos 803's SCN is recorded as 08688[6].
  • Kosmos 803's UTC date of spacecraft launch is recorded as +1976-02-12T00:00:00Z[7].
  • Kosmos 803's Freebase ID is recorded as /m/064nll9[8].
  • Kosmos 803's significant event is recorded as rocket launch[9].
  • Kosmos 803's start point is recorded as Plesetsk Cosmodrome Site 132[10].
